several of our employees have figured out a loophole in our Kiosk. We are trying to have them use Soti Surf as their browser. The loophole is when they go into adobe and select print - they can click on all services and it will open up a google chrome browser window. we have blacklisted com.android.chrome and have also tried the disable script. So far we have not found a solution. i found this solution https://discussions.soti.net/thread/how-to-fully-blacklist-a-browser/ 

i have tried the manualblacklist and no avail.

our devices are ATT and Verizon Tab A's  Model: SMT387 android 9 enrolled with android +

can anyone provide further advice? if needed i will open a ticket.

If you're using the SOTI Lockdown you might have some difficult. SOTI Lockdown in Android+, as I understand it, leverages a Webview to display the lockdown UI. If you were to disable Chrome and the webview on the device you may end up in a funky state of sorts where the lockdown will fail to display. You also may have other unintended consequences caused by disabling chrome and webviews within apps that leverage them without you realizing it. I would maybe explore an alternative to adobe for PDF viewing (assuming that's what you're doing) before I tried disabling all device browsers.
